Filevine: Filevine lets you communicate clearly without interrupting each others workflows. Share and edit documents, assign tasks and connect calendars to stay in sync and on time.

The real total cost of ownership (TCO) of Digital Asset Management (DAM) software includes the software license, subscription fees, software training, customizations, hardware (if needed), maintenance and support and other related services. When calculating the TCO, it's important to add all of these ”hidden costs” as well. We prepared a TCO (Total Cost) calculator for IntelligenceBank and Filevine.
